Crafting Your Manager Role Cover Letter
Securing a position as a manager requires more than just presenting your resume. A well-written cover letter is crucial to demonstrating your skills and experience in a way that grabs the attention of hiring managers. Your cover letter should succinctly outline why you are the ideal candidate for the particular position, emphasizing your achievements and how they correspond with the company's goals.
Before writing your cover letter, meticulously research the company and the specific role. Pinpoint the key skills mentioned in the job description and tailor your letter to address those needs. Leverage strong action verbs and quantifiable examples to demonstrate your abilities.
Finally, proofread your cover letter carefully for any grammatical errors or typos before forwarding it. A professional and error-free format will create a positive first impression.

Crafting a Cover Letter for a Managerial Opportunity
A compelling cover letter is crucial when applying for a managerial role. It presents an opportunity to showcase your leadership skills and outlook in a concise and impactful way. Before you begin writing, carefully analyze the job description to pinpoint the specific requirements of the position. Then, tailor your letter to respond to these criteria directly.
Emphasize your past successes in a leadership role, evaluating your impact whenever feasible. Provide specific examples of how you have inspired teams to achieve outstanding results.
Additionally, emphasize your problem-solving skills and ability to create sound choices.
In conclusion, proofread your letter carefully for any errors in punctuation. A well-written cover letter can be the element that distinguishes from other candidates and earns you an interview.
